WebJun 11, 2024 · Overview Mormon tea is made from a plant, Ephedra nevadensis. The dried branches are boiled in water to make the tea. People use it as a beverage and as a medicine. Be careful not to confuse Mormon tea (Ephedra nevadensis) with ephedra (Ephedra sinica and other ephedra species). WebApr 11, 2024 · Ephedra—known as oman in some areas of the country and bandak in others—has grown wild and abundantly across Afghanistan’s mountainous central highlands for centuries. Today, the plant is behind the dramatic growth in the methamphetamine industry in Afghanistan. messiness is a sign of creativity https://baileylicensing.com

Ephedra is a genus of gymnosperm shrubs. The various species of Ephedra are widespread in many arid regions of the world, ranging across southwestern North America, southern Europe, northern Africa, southwest and central Asia, northern China and western South America.
